PRIMARY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Daily Infrastructure Support: Deliver Day-2 support for structured cabling, network equipment, MEP systems, and coordinating closely with regional business units to ensure seamless operations and swift issue resolution.
- Incident Management: Collaborate with IT teams to efficiently manage and resolve incidents and service requests, maintaining proactive communication with stakeholders to ensure transparency and alignment throughout the resolution process.
- Installation and Upgrades: Assist with the planning, coordination, and execution of infrastructure installations and upgrades, ensuring minimal disruption to business operations and adherence to organizational standards.
- Change Requests: Create and manage change requests, ensuring that all infrastructure modifications are thoroughly documented, reviewed, and approved in accordance with change management protocols.
- Sourcing Submittals and Material Tracking: Oversee the sourcing of required materials and equipment, prepare submittals for approval, and track materials to ensure timely availability and cost-effective procurement.
- Operating Procedures: Ensure adherence to all standard operating procedures (SOP) and methods of procedures (MOP) established for critical environments.
- Alert Response and On-Call Abilities: Provide rapid response to infrastructure alerts, utilizing on-call availability to address urgent issues outside of standard business hours, ensuring continuous system integrity and availability.
- Security Implementation: Implement and continuously monitor security protocols to safeguard data confidentiality, integrity, and availability, aligning with industry best practices and organizational policies.
- Documentation: Maintain comprehensive and accurate documentation of infrastructure configurations, changes, and procedures, ensuring compliance with company and regulatory standards.
- Process Improvement: Engage in process improvement initiatives to enhance operational efficiency and effectiveness, leveraging data-driven insights and cross-functional collaboration.
